      Not really. Car scanner shows the true state of charge, which is basically meaningless in the case of the Toyota. The white number in the SoC box for the Toyota with the new software is the usable SoC as displayed by the charger and in the cars instruments. Teslas dont have much buffer so for the Tesla true SoC and usable SoC coincide. That means, the Toyota charges almost as fast as the Tesla in terms of usable battery percentage. In terms of energy and range that's obviously a whole different story.
